Abstract/Summary:
The objective of this thesis research is to design and synthesize chiral nanoscopic and mesoscopic supramolecular architectures, including metallodendrimers and metallocycles. Their interesting optical properties and applications in asymmetric catalysis were explored. The interesting luminescence properties of metallodendrimers are described. The efficient self-assembly approach was used to construct chiral molecular polygons ranging from triangle and octagons, while the stepwise directed-assembly approach was used to synthesize much larger mesoscopic metallocycles with cavities of up to 22 nm.; Chapter 1 gives an overview of metallodendrimers and metallocycles. The general synthetic strategies are illustrated by some examples of chiral metallodendrimers and metallocycles.; Chapter 2 presents the synthesis and characterization of ruthenium-terpyridine based chiral metallodendrimers and their interesting generation dependent luminescence properties.; Chapter 3 discusses the design and synthesis of chiral dimeric metallocyclophanes based on chiral bis(alkynyl) linkers and cis-Pt(PEt3)2 metallocorners and their applications in asymmetric catalysis.; Chapter 4 demonstrates the self-assembly of chiral nanoscopic molecular polygons ranging from triangle to octagon by using 2,2'-diacetoxy-1,1 '-binaphthyl-6,6'-bis(ethyne) as a bridging ligand and a trans-Pt(PEt3)2 group as the metal-connecting point.; Chapter 5 describes the expeditious stepwise directed-assembly of chiral mesoscopic metallocycles based on 2,2'-diacetoxy-1,1 '-binaphthyl-6,6'-bis(ethyne) bridging ligands and trans-Pt(PEt3)2 metal-connectors. Characterization of mesoscopic metallocycles by size exclusion chromatography (SEC) and diffusion-ordered NMR spectroscopy is also described.; Chapter 6 discusses the expeditious stepwise directed-assembly of chiral mesoscopic metallocycles based on 2'-diacetoxy-1,1 '-binaphthyl-3,3'-bis(ethyne) bridging ligands and trans-Pt(PEt3)2 metal-connectors.
